软件测试之ASR(语音识别)评测学习
随着科技的飞速发展,语音识别技术已经成为软件测试领域中的一个重要环节。ASR,全称Automatic Speech Recognition,即自动语音识别,是一种将人类语音转化为可阅读文本的技术。在软件测试中,ASR评测的主要目标是确保语音识别的准确性和稳定性,以便为用户提供高质量的服务。
在软件测试之ASR评测学习中,核心词汇主要有以下几个:
- 语音识别准确性:这是ASR评测的首要指标。测试中需要对比语音识别结果的文本与原始语音输入的文本,以计算出错误率、识别率等关键指标。
- 噪声容忍度:在真实环境使用时,语音识别系统可能会受到各种环境噪声的影响。因此,在评测中需要验证系统在一定噪声环境下的性能。
- 并发处理能力:在面对多个用户同时使用语音识别服务的情况时,评测应包括对系统并发处理能力的评估。
- 实时性:对于许多应用来说,语音识别的速度和响应时间是关键因素。评测中需要关注系统的实时性表现。
- 稳定性:在长时间运行和高频次使用的情况下,系统的稳定性和可靠性对用户体验至关重要。
在软件测试之ASR评测学习中,我们不仅需要了解这些核心指标,还需要掌握如何通过实验设计和数据分析来得出准确的评测结果。这包括: - 设计实验场景:为了模拟真实的使用环境,实验设计需要涵盖各种语言、口音、语速、噪声等条件。
- 数据收集与标注:收集大量的语音数据并准确地标注语音和对应的文本,这是进行ASR评测的基础工作。
- 实验运行与结果分析:通过运行实验,收集语音识别的结果,并从准确性、噪声容忍度、并发处理能力等多个维度进行分析。
在分析ASR评测结果时,我们需要运用统计分析工具,如准确率计算、混淆矩阵、F1分数等,以便全面评估系统的性能。此外,我们还需要通过对比不同系统或不同测试条件下的结果,找出系统的优势和不足。
在学习ASR评测时,我们还需要关注当前的研究进展和技术趋势。随着深度学习和人工智能的发展,ASR技术正在经历着巨大的变革。新的算法和模型不断涌现,这些都会对ASR评测带来新的挑战和机遇。因此,我们需要持续关注这些技术的发展,以便将其应用到软件测试实践中。
综上所述,软件测试之ASR(语音识别)评测学习是一项综合性强的任务,涉及到众多的技术和方法。在这个过程中,我们需要充分理解ASR的核心指标和性能特点,掌握实验设计和数据分析的方法,同时关注当前的研究进展和技术趋势。通过不断的学习和实践,我们可以提高软件测试的质量和效率,为用户提供更好的服务。